Short answer
Chasing costs are almost always underestimated, for one structural reason: the visible part is sending messages, but the expensive parts are detection — working out what is missing before anyone is contacted — and filing what comes back. Both are charged against every client, not just the ones who are late.

Detection is charged against every client rather than only the affected ones, because you have to look at a client’s ledger to find out they have nothing missing. If your tool already produces that list, set detection minutes to zero and see what happens to the break-even.
Inputs and assumptions
| Attribute | What it means | Where to get it | Common mistake |
|---|---|---|---|
| Clients | Clients you do periodic bookkeeping or VAT-style compliance work for. | Your client list, filtered to the relevant service. | Counting every client on the practice list, including annual-accounts-only ones you never chase. |
| Clients affected (%) | The share with at least one missing document in a typical cycle. | Count them for one completed period. Do not estimate — this one is routinely wrong by half. | Thinking of the five worst clients and generalising from them. |
| Detection minutes per client | Working out what is missing, before anyone is contacted. | Time one client's scan and multiply. Include opening the ledger and filtering out transfers. | Leaving this at zero because it does not feel like chasing. It is usually the largest single line. |
| Rounds per affected client | Messages sent before the request closes, including the first one. | Count sent items in one period for a handful of clients. | Counting only reminders and forgetting the first request. |
| Minutes per round | Writing, sending, reading the reply, checking it, filing the document. | Time yourself on five. Include the interruption cost of switching into the task. | Timing only the typing. Filing the returned document is often longer than sending the request. |
| Hourly staff cost | Internal cost of the person doing it. | Salary plus employment costs, divided by productive hours. | Using the charge-out rate. That inflates the answer and makes the whole model easy to dismiss. |
| Frequency | How often the cycle runs. | Monthly for bookkeeping, quarterly for VAT or MTD. | Modelling monthly when half the client base is quarterly. Run the model twice instead. |
| Software cost | What you would pay per month, all in. | The vendor's price for your client count, plus SMS or usage charges. | Using the headline tier price when your client count sits in the next one up. |
| Time a tool removes | The share of chasing time automation actually takes away. | Nobody knows this in advance. Start low and revise after a trial. | Accepting a vendor's number, including ours. |

What the model deliberately leaves out
- The cost of not getting the document. A deduction lost, a query at review, a period reopened. Real, and too firm-specific to model honestly.
- Client relationship cost. Being the firm that sends four emails a month has a price that does not appear on a timesheet.
- Implementation and training. Budget one to two days for any tool on this list, and more if you are changing the process rather than just the software.
- Partner and reviewer time. The model uses one hourly rate; in practice escalations pull in someone more expensive.
- Seasonality. The January and post-year-end peaks are far worse than the average this model produces.
Monthly and annual results
Three things are worth understanding about how the arithmetic behaves, because they change which lever is worth pulling.
Detection scales with clients, chasing scales with failures
Detection minutes are charged against everyclient, because you have to look at a client’s ledger to discover they have nothing missing. Chasing minutes are charged only against the affected ones. For a practice with a lot of clients and a low failure rate, detection dominates completely — and detection is also the part that automates most cleanly, since it is a query rather than a conversation.
Set detection minutes to zero in the calculator and watch the break-even move. For many practices that single line is the entire business case.
Rounds multiply, they do not add
Every extra round costs affected clients × minutes, every cycle. Going from three rounds to two is usually a bigger saving than shaving a minute off each round, and it is achievable by rewriting the first request rather than by buying anything. If your rounds figure is four or more, fix the request itself before you shortlist software.
Quarterly is not cheaper than monthly
It is four cycles instead of twelve, so the annual figure falls — but each quarterly cycle is harder: three months of transactions to reconstruct, and a client who remembers less about each one. Expect higher minutes per round on a quarterly cadence, and raise that input rather than assuming the cycles are identical. Firms moving clients onto MTD quarterly updates are going the other way — from one annual scramble to four — which is a large change in this model.
Break-even analysis
The break-even share is software cost per year divided by chasing cost per year. It converts a purchase decision into a testable claim: this tool must remove at least X% of our current chasing time.
| Attribute | What it means | What to do |
|---|---|---|
| Under 25% | The tool pays for itself on a modest improvement. The arithmetic is not the risk. | Focus the trial on adoption and client response, not on savings. A tool nobody uses saves nothing. |
| 25–60% | Achievable if detection and filing are currently manual, and not otherwise. | Check which lines dominate your total. If detection is small, be sceptical. |
| Over 60% | Demanding. Automation rarely removes this much of a process that includes waiting for humans. | Either your chasing cost is understated, or the tool is too expensive for your size. Recheck the inputs first. |

Validate the estimate
Measure one complete cycle before changing anything
Pick one period and record: clients worked, clients with at least one missing item, messages sent, and time spent on detection, sending, review and filing separately. Two weeks of honest recording beats any estimate, and the split between the four activities is the part that changes your conclusion.
Time the detection step specifically
Time three clients from opening the ledger to having a clean list. This is the input people leave at zero and it is usually the largest. In Xero there is no report for transactions without an attachment — Xero confirmed in December 2025 that one is not on its roadmap — so for most firms this is a manual scan and the timing will surprise you.
Count rounds from sent items, not from memory
Search your sent folder for one client across one period. Firms consistently remember two and find four.
Re-run the model with real numbers
Compare against your first guess. If the answer moved by more than about a third, the inputs that moved are the ones to keep measuring.
Trial against the break-even, not the demo
Run one period through a shortlisted tool on your five worst clients, measure the same four activities, and compare with the break-even you calculated. If it does not clear it, do not buy it — including if the tool is ours.
Our own published figures, and what they are worth
BilagPilot publishes two numbers on its pricing page, and this page uses neither as a default. They are worth stating with their method and their limits, so you can judge them.
| Attribute | What it is | How it was produced | Limits |
|---|---|---|---|
| 3,307 items | Missing receipts and documentation items found across client companies using BilagPilot. | A count from early BilagPilot production data — items the product itself flagged as missing across the client companies in it. | Self-reported and self-measured, from our own system. It is a volume count, not a measure of time saved or of accuracy, and it says nothing about how many of those items were genuinely missing rather than filed elsewhere. Not an independent study. |
| 13 minutes per client per month | The time saving assumed in our pricing-page return-on-investment illustration. | An average time estimate for firms using BilagPilot for document follow-up, applied against an internal cost assumption of 450 NOK per hour. | An estimate, not a measurement, from the vendor. It comes from the Norwegian market, where the ledgers and the workflow differ from the UK and US. It is not a benchmark for your practice and should not be used as an input to the calculator above. |
